After the weight loading capacity is established a suitable drain can be selected. Plumbing code requires that the maximum fullness i e. H d of the sanitary drain cannot exceed 0 5. A fixture unit is not a flow rate unit but a design factor based on the rate of discharge time of operation and frequency of use of a fixture.
By the way the drain capacity is dependent on n pipe diameter h d and slope of the pipe after the floor drain. The chart below illustrates water outlets and the demand gpm requirements.
